Maintenance Technician Electrical in Cardiff

2 months ago


Cardiff, Cardiff, United Kingdom Velindre University NHS Trust Full time

An exciting opportunity has arisen for a dynamic experienced Maintenance Technician to join Velindre University NHS Trust (VUNHST), currently going through an exciting period of change and development to support delivery of our vision and strategic objectives.

The post offers an excellent opportunity for an individual who is looking to work with an operational estates team and maintain important healthcare buildings to help the University Health Board achieve its vision of service provision improvement.

The individual would perform work including activities which are complex and/or non-routine. Assists the Estates Manager to deliver business plans, review planned maintenance procedures and support the organisation. May be required to undertake on call duties as part of the on call team to ensure that any necessary emergency repairs occurring out of normal hours are attended to across the trust. On call team members will, as reasonably required by management, also be required to cover periods of absence of their on-call team colleagues.

Main duties of the job

The post holder would be responsible to undertake technical fault finding on complex electrical systems and equipment. Using cause and effect analysis' together with detailed examination to gain an effective solution.

You will be expected to work closely with a wide range of staff from different disciplines including contractors, managers, and clinical staff to deliver a high-level service that supports a high standard of patient care.

The post holder will be professionally qualified within mechanical/electrical or building disciplines and have experience of working with complex building systems, can work in a busy environment with strict deadlines and have experience in developing estates services and systems.

The role would be principally based Velindre Cancer Centre site however dependant on the needs of the service it may be required to work on the other site locations such as Welsh Blood Service and associated sites.

The ability to speak Welsh is desirable for this post; English and/or Welsh speakers are equally welcome to apply.

Working for our organisation

Here at Velindre University NHS Trust we are extremely proud of the specialist services we provide across the whole of Wales in our cutting-edge Velindre Cancer Centre and our award-winning Welsh Blood Service, as well as the expertise of our corporate functions that bring the two divisions together. We are also fortunate to host the NHS Wales Shared Services Partnership and Health Technology Wales and have developed strong partnership working with these expert services.

Formed in 1999, the Trust has a dedicated workforce that continuously strives to provide the key principles of prudent healthcare through a wide array of roles.
